个人网站用阿里云MySQL选什么配置够用?

为个人网站选择阿里云 MySQL(RDS)配置时,关键在于「够用、稳定、可扩展、性价比高」。以下是结合实际经验的推荐方案(2024年最新实践):

推荐首选:RDS MySQL 通用型(基础版/高可用版) 项目 推荐配置 说明
版本 MySQL 8.0(或 5.7) 8.0 性能更好、安全性更高,兼容性已成熟;5.7 更稳妥(若依赖旧插件)
规格 2核4GB(rds.mysql.c1.large) ✅ 绝大多数个人网站(博客、作品集、小工具站、轻量 CMS 如 WordPress/Discuz! 单站)完全够用
• 支持约 50~200 QPS(日常访问)
• 可承载日均 1万~5万 PV(含图片/CSS/JS静态资源由OSS或CDN分担)
存储 20~40 GB 高效云盘(SSD) • 初始选 20GB(够用1~2年)
• 建议开启「自动扩容」(上限设为 100GB),避免满盘宕机
不推荐「通用云盘」(性能差)、慎用「ESSD入门级」(成本高,个人站不必要)
网络类型 专有网络 VPC(推荐)+ 内网连接应用服务器 安全、低延迟;禁止公网暴露(如必须远程管理,用「数据库X_X」或跳板机)
备份与高可用 ✅ 开启自动备份(7天保留)+ 日志备份(Binlog)
✅ 高可用版(主备架构,故障秒级切换)|基础版无备库,仅适合纯测试
强烈建议选「高可用版」(价格只比基础版高约 15%,但稳定性质变)

📌 为什么不是更低配?

  • 1核2GB(rds.mysql.c1.small):MySQL 启动后系统内存占用已超 1GB,剩余内存紧张,易因慢查询/并发稍高触发 OOM 或响应延迟,不推荐生产使用
  • 共享型(如“入门级”):CPU 资源不保底、可能被邻居挤占,性能抖动明显,个人站体验差,不建议

💡 配套优化建议(让小配置更稳)

  1. 应用层

    • WordPress 等 CMS 启用 OPcache + Redis 缓存(阿里云 ApsaraDB for Redis 入门版 1GB ≈ ¥15/月),大幅降低 DB 压力。
    • 静态资源(图片/JS/CSS)全部托管到 OSS + CDN(流量包很便宜,首年常有优惠)。
  2. 数据库层

    • 关闭非必要功能:performance_schema=OFF(RDS 控制台可设置参数模板)
    • 定期优化表:OPTIMIZE TABLE(数据量增长快时每月1次)
    • 启用慢日志(阈值设为 1s),用 DMS 或 pt-query-digest 分析并优化慢 SQL
  3. 安全

    • 创建独立账号(最小权限原则),绝不使用 root 连接应用
    • 白名单只放 ECS 内网 IP(如 172.16.0.0/16
    • 开启 SSL(免费证书支持,控制台一键开启)

💰 参考价格(按量付费,华东1区)

  • RDS MySQL 高可用版 2核4GB + 40GB SSD:约 ¥90~110/月(新用户首年常有 5 折,约 ¥45~55/月)
  • 加上 Redis 1GB + OSS+CDN:整体月成本仍可控制在 ¥120 以内,远低于自建运维成本。

⚠️ 注意避坑:
❌ 不要选「基础版」(无备库,单点故障风险高)
❌ 不要开公网地址(除非绝对必要,且务必改默认端口+强密码+IP白名单)
❌ 不要长期不用还开着实例(RDS 按小时计费,闲置及时释放或降配)

一句话总结

「RDS MySQL 高可用版 2核4GB + 40GB SSD」是个人网站最均衡、省心、可持续的起点配置。搭配 Redis 缓存 + OSS/CDN,轻松支撑日均数万 PV,且后续流量增长时可在线升配(无需停机)

如你告知具体网站类型(如:WordPress 博客?Vue+Node.js 全栈?爬虫后台?是否含用户注册/支付?),我可以帮你进一步精准推荐和调优建议 👇

未经允许不得转载:CLOUD云枢 » 个人网站用阿里云MySQL选什么配置够用?